Output 786e6dafb596ee10c4b6d207ccc1960091fbab80ba4b2ec9139a4907cd6dfa3b:1

value
671740
script pubkey
OP_0 OP_PUSHBYTES_20 d5452bf85662fa8b11b24b1cdf257e4e11184611
address
bc1q64zjh7zkvtagkydjfvwd7ft7fcg3s3s37cys45
transaction
786e6dafb596ee10c4b6d207ccc1960091fbab80ba4b2ec9139a4907cd6dfa3b
confirmations
193740
spent
true